scsi: target: Convert target drivers to use sbitmap

The sbitmap and the percpu_ida perform essentially the same task,
allocating tags for commands.  The sbitmap outperforms the percpu_ida as
documented here: https://lkml.org/lkml/2014/4/22/553



The sbitmap interface is a little harder to use, but being able to remove
the percpu_ida code and getting better performance justifies the additional
complexity.
